aboard
Meaning
-
- On board; into or within a ship or boat; hence, into or within a railway car.
- On or onto a horse, a camel, etc.
- On base.
- Into a team, group, or company.
- Alongside.

Pronounced as (IPA)
/əˈbɔːd/
Etymology
From Middle English abord, from a- (“on”) + bord (“board, side of a ship”); equivalent to a- + board.
